XLS与XLSX格式对比测评:选对表格,效率翻倍
xls表格与xlsx表格的核心差异解析
处理Excel文件时,.xls与.xlsx是两种最常遇到的格式。一个字母之差,背后是文件架构与性能表现的代际革新。理解其根本区别,能有效规避兼容性问题,并显著提升数据处理效率。
1. 文件格式和兼容性
兼容性是首要考量点。.xls是Excel 97-2003版本的默认二进制格式,其架构限制明显:单个工作表最多支持65,536行和256列。对于数据量有限或需与遗留系统交互的场景,.xls格式仍有其适用价值。
.xlsx则是Excel 2007及之后版本采用的基于XML的开放文件格式。其数据容量大幅提升,支持高达1,048,576行和16,384列,能够无缝承载大规模数据集,是现代数据分析工作的标准选择。
2. 数据恢复和安全性
.xlsx格式在数据完整性与安全性方面优势突出。其基于XML的模块化结构,配合ZIP压缩,使得文件在损坏时数据恢复的可能性远高于.xls。这为关键业务数据提供了更强的容错保障。
在安全机制上,.xlsx支持更高级别的加密算法,允许对工作簿、工作表或特定结构进行独立的密码保护。相比之下,.xls格式的加密强度较弱。处理敏感财务或个人信息时,选择.xlsx格式本身就是一项基础安全实践。
3. 功能支持
若要充分利用Excel的高级分析功能,.xlsx是必要条件。现代版本引入的增强型数据透视表、更精细的条件格式规则、动态数组函数以及Power Query集成等功能,均需在.xlsx格式下才能完整运行。
.xls格式受限于其早期架构,无法兼容这些新特性。若在.xls文件中尝试使用,可能导致功能失效或显示异常。这意味着选择.xls,将主动限制你在数据建模与可视化方面的能力。
4. 文件大小
文件体积是另一个关键差异。.xlsx采用的ZIP压缩技术,能显著减小文件尺寸。在内容相同的情况下,.xlsx文件通常比.xls文件小50%-75%。更小的文件不仅节省存储空间,更提升了网络传输与云端同步的效率,直接优化团队协作流程。
核心结论:.xls格式适用于对旧版软件兼容性要求严格的场景。而.xlsx凭借其卓越的数据容量、安全架构、完整功能支持与优化的文件体积,已成为现代办公与数据分析领域无可争议的主流格式。决策时应综合评估数据规模、安全等级、功能需求及协作环境。